No-car Zones
Many people have cars in the city. But pollution is a problem because of the traffic. Nowadays some city centers around the world don’t have cars. These no-car zones are areas for people, bicycles and public transport only.
Eight million people live in the center of London and another two million people go to work there every day. The city center is very noisy with hundreds of cars, buses and taxis, but there are also a lot of beautiful parks with free music concerts. At lunchtime and after work, many people go there for a break.
Parts of Tokyo are always crowded with hundreds of people, but there are no cars. These modern no-car zones are very popular and people like shopping there. In the past, Bogotá was polluted because there were lots of cars and traffic. Now the city center is a no-car zone and the air is clean! Many people don’t have a car and half a million people go to work by bus every morning.
In many cities, people don’t like shopping in the center but in Melbourne, Bourke Street is popular because there are lots of great shops and no cars. It’s expensive, but lots of people eat lunch in the small cafés.
